Objective To investigate the value of the ultrasound-guided Mammotome minimally invasive biopsy system in the removal of benign breast masses. Method 224 breast bumps from 182 cases were removed in the ultrasound-guided by Minimally invasive surgery. The entire process was in Ultrasonic real-time monitoring, and all the resected tissue were sent to pathologicl examination. 224 breast bumps from 182 cases are for biopsy breast lesions and excised completely by using Mammot0me of minimally invasive biopsy system. Results 182 cases (224 tumors) are all on resection at one time, surgical ablation time is from 7 min to 50min, the average time is 28.5 min. potary frequency is from 3 times to 21 times, on average 12 times; cutting the specimens to be cylindrical, the strips are frome 3 to 21, and about 12 on average; blood loss was about 1~lOml in surgery, 5.5ml on average. Pathology results 9 atypical hyperplasia, 3 intraductal papillomas, 7 cysts (one for apocrine sweat glands cysts), 136 for breast fibroadenoma (one for the lactating adenoma),the rest were adenoses accompany fibroma tendency, the incision healed well, and there was no infection occurred. Conclusion Ultrasound-guided Mammotome minimally invasive biopsy system can draw the tissue for biopsy, which as one way of a early diagnosis and treatment of breast lesions, with the advantage of accuracy localization, safety, little trauma, and few complications. it is a minimally breast invasive technique and should be promoted. |
